From: Jason Ekstrand Date: Mon, 6 Jul 2015 22:32:27 +0000 (-0700) Subject: vk: Remove begin/end descriptor pool update X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=ea5fbe19570d6ba006561f79b9a20245e2dcd870;p=mesa.git vk: Remove begin/end descriptor pool update --- diff --git a/include/vulkan/vulkan.h b/include/vulkan/vulkan.h index 8f4833ae965..93696178e87 100644 --- a/include/vulkan/vulkan.h +++ b/include/vulkan/vulkan.h @@ -2038,8 +2038,6 @@ typedef VkResult (VKAPI *PFN_vkLoadPipelineDerivative)(VkDevice device, size_t d typedef VkResult (VKAPI *PFN_vkCreatePipelineLayout)(VkDevice device, const VkPipelineLayoutCreateInfo* pCreateInfo, VkPipelineLayout* pPipelineLayout); typedef VkResult (VKAPI *PFN_vkCreateSampler)(VkDevice device, const VkSamplerCreateInfo* pCreateInfo, VkSampler* pSampler); typedef VkResult (VKAPI *PFN_vkCreateDescriptorSetLayout)(VkDevice device, const VkDescriptorSetLayoutCreateInfo* pCreateInfo, VkDescriptorSetLayout* pSetLayout); -typedef VkResult (VKAPI *PFN_vkBeginDescriptorPoolUpdate)(VkDevice device, VkDescriptorUpdateMode updateMode); -typedef VkResult (VKAPI *PFN_vkEndDescriptorPoolUpdate)(VkDevice device, VkCmdBuffer cmd); typedef VkResult (VKAPI *PFN_vkCreateDescriptorPool)(VkDevice device, VkDescriptorPoolUsage poolUsage, uint32_t maxSets, const VkDescriptorPoolCreateInfo* pCreateInfo, VkDescriptorPool* pDescriptorPool); typedef VkResult (VKAPI *PFN_vkResetDescriptorPool)(VkDevice device, VkDescriptorPool descriptorPool); typedef VkResult (VKAPI *PFN_vkAllocDescriptorSets)(VkDevice device, VkDescriptorPool descriptorPool, VkDescriptorSetUsage setUsage, uint32_t count, const VkDescriptorSetLayout* pSetLayouts, VkDescriptorSet* pDescriptorSets, uint32_t* pCount); @@ -2424,14 +2422,6 @@ VkResult VKAPI vkCreateDescriptorSetLayout( const VkDescriptorSetLayoutCreateInfo* pCreateInfo, VkDescriptorSetLayout* pSetLayout); -VkResult VKAPI vkBeginDescriptorPoolUpdate( - VkDevice device, - VkDescriptorUpdateMode updateMode); - -VkResult VKAPI vkEndDescriptorPoolUpdate( - VkDevice device, - VkCmdBuffer cmd); - VkResult VKAPI vkCreateDescriptorPool( VkDevice device, VkDescriptorPoolUsage poolUsage, diff --git a/src/vulkan/device.c b/src/vulkan/device.c index 7c0f759460f..53db70e19d5 100644 --- a/src/vulkan/device.c +++ b/src/vulkan/device.c @@ -1817,20 +1817,6 @@ VkResult anv_CreateDescriptorSetLayout( return VK_SUCCESS; } -VkResult anv_BeginDescriptorPoolUpdate( - VkDevice device, - VkDescriptorUpdateMode updateMode) -{ - return VK_SUCCESS; -} - -VkResult anv_EndDescriptorPoolUpdate( - VkDevice device, - VkCmdBuffer cmd) -{ - return VK_SUCCESS; -} - VkResult anv_CreateDescriptorPool( VkDevice device, VkDescriptorPoolUsage poolUsage,